## The two words

### Dalit
*noun · IPA /ˈdɑːlɪt/ · frequency rank #34,455*
A member of a South Asian group of people traditionally regarded as untouchables or outcastes.

### delft
*noun · IPA [dɛɫft] · frequency rank #40,648*
Alternative form of Delft (“style of earthenware”).
